What is Heirs’ Property?
This property is any property that is easily passed between multiple generations without the need for local probate court intervention based on a clear legal claim that an heir has to the property.
A term used to describe property that has been inherited by multiple heirs, often without a clear title or formal distribution. Heirs’ property can lead to disputes over ownership and may complicate real estate transactions. This situation typically arises when property is passed down without proper estate planning or probate administration. Understanding heirs’ property issues is essential for families managing inherited assets, as it highlights the importance of clear title and proper estate management practices.
